2009 Acura TL vs. 2010 GMC Terrain
To start off, 2010 GMC Terrain is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2009 Acura TL.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2009 Acura TL would be higher. At 3,471 cc (6 cylinders), 2009 Acura TL is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Acura TL (276 HP @ 6200 RPM) has 94 more horse power than 2010 GMC Terrain. (182 HP @ 6700 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2009 Acura TL should accelerate faster than 2010 GMC Terrain.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2009 Acura TL (254 Nm @ 5000 RPM) has 21 more torque (in Nm) than 2010 GMC Terrain. (233 Nm @ 4900 RPM). This means 2009 Acura TL will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2010 GMC Terrain.
Compare all specifications:
2009 Acura TL | 2010 GMC Terrain | |
Make | Acura | GMC |
Model | TL | Terrain |
Year Released | 2009 | 2010 |
Body Type | Sedan | Crossover |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 3471 cc | 2400 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 276 HP | 182 HP |
Engine RPM | 6200 RPM | 6700 RPM |
Torque | 254 Nm | 233 Nm |
Torque RPM | 5000 RPM | 4900 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4970 mm | 4707 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1890 mm | 1849 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2780 mm | 2858 mm |
Fuel Consumption Highway | 9.2 L/100km | 7.4 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 13.2 L/100km | 10.7 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 70 L | 68 L |
